Team Lead L5 Amazon Selling Partner Services – Spain
Background
Our vision is to make Amazon the best place for third party Selling Partners of all sizes to grow and serve customers, leveraging world-class tools and services. The Amazon Marketplace Professional Services (AMPS) team is seeking a Team Lead who is self-motivated, results-driven and capable of working in a dynamic environment focussed on leading a small team of 3-4 Marketplace Consultants as well as manage and support a portfolio of Selling Partners yourself.
Amazon Marketplace Professional Services (AMPS) program seeks to improve the customer and Selling Partner experience on Amazon by working directly with Selling Partners to improve value, selection and convenience across their business. Our team will invent and innovate across technology, processes and people to grow the program, improve seller engagement and satisfaction and enable scalable global solutions through direct cooperation with the US, China and Japan Teams.
As a Team Lead for AMPS, you will be responsible for developing and delivering a strategy to meet your team level goals including Selling Partner satisfaction goals, and continuously striving to improve your team’s productivity using our AMPS Playbooks, as well as providing holistic account management to your own portfolio of Selling Partners by improving their performance across key metrics.
You must be passionate about managing and developing people, highly analytical, resourceful and customer focused. You need to have a proven track record of delivering results in fast-paced and dynamic business environments while managing the sometimes conflicting needs of different groups of stakeholders.
Roles and Responsibilities
· Hire top talent and support their professional development by identifying and creating opportunities for them to build their skill set.
· Build and deliver a strategy to meet your team level goals including Selling Partner satisfaction using our AMPS Playbooks, and continuously strive to improve your team’s productivity as they focus on supporting their own portfolio of Selling Partners achieve their growth goals by becoming experts of the Marketplace.
· Manage your own portfolio of Selling Partners by providing holistic account management, identifying unique opportunities for growth and supporting them in achieving their goals using our AMPS Playbooks.
· Regularly audit key metrics to ensure your team is optimizing for Selling Partner growth and satisfaction.
· Listen to and conduct deep dives on challenges your team and their Selling Partners’ are facing and provide inputs to the Lux Product Management teams to drive improvements within the AMPS Playbook.
· Become an expert on the AMPS Playbook and using that to help/coach your team member in the delivery of holistic account management services to the Selling Partners.
· You will also be responsible for managing complex account management issues and escalations at scale, and coaching your team to do the same.
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
· 4+ years prior experience in business development / sales / sales-engineering / consulting (top-tier firm), preferably in the technology, internet and e-commerce sectors.
· Experience successfully leading and developing and team of direct and indirect reports.
· Proven track-record as individual contributor in fostering key client relationships and hitting quotas/targets.
· Self-motivated, results-driven and autonomous taking responsibility for achieving your targets.
· Strong analytic and project management skills.
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
· Sound business judgment, proven ability to influence others
· Strong analytical skills including Microsoft Excel
· Experience in eCommerce
· Superior communication and presentation skills
· Ability to thrive in an ambiguous environment, prioritizing and managing multiple responsibilities
· Proven track record of taking ownership and driving business performance
· Passionate about coaching/developing people
· Proven ability to work with cross-functional teams across business-development, marketing, operations, product development, legal teams, etc.
· Good balance between strategic / analytical skills and operational execution.
· Excellent written and verbal communication skills with the ability to persuade, convince and explain complex concepts up to Director level.
· Ability to juggle multiple priorities and make things happen in a fast-paced, dynamic environment;
· Fluent in Spanish and English
